Victims 06 July 07 July 2025:

105 more killed and 356 wounded

Since dawn, Israeli air strikes, missile launches and gunfire on homes, as well as medical and other facilities, have resulted in 105 dead and 356 wounded. Civil Defence crews retrieved one more body from underneath bomb-damaged property, bringing the total number now killed in Gaza, since 7 October 2023, to at least 57,523. The total wounded is now at least 136,617. The daily average number of men, women and children killed in Gaza is at least 89 and, that of those injured, is more than 213. A UN report states that, as of 14 January 2025, around 70% of those killed in Gaza were women and children.

On our Voices from Gaza page, we share testimonies from Palestinians enduring this violence. One such testimony is from ‘Azizah Qishtah (aged 67) of Rafah. ‘Azizah and her husband Ibrahim, who was blind, returned to their Rafah home after the January 25 ceasefire, but when Israeli strikes resumed, Ibrahim (70) refused to leave again. His wife of 50 years stayed by his side despite the fear and lack of food. They remained in their home together until Ibrahim was hit by shrapnel in the neck and died in ‘Azizah’s arms.

This month, Rimas ‘Amuri, a 13-year-old girl from the Jenin Refugee Camp, was shot and killed by Israeli soldiers. On 21 February 2025, Rimas went out to visit relatives. No more than 20 metres outside her doorstep, Israeli soldiers shot her in the back. Her mother and brother heard her cry for help but could not reach her for several minutes as the gunfire continued. They eventually managed to drag her home and called for medical assistance. When the ambulance reached the hospital, she was pronounced dead. Read more:



West Bank

Since midnight on 7 October 2023, Israeli Occupation forces are continuing to impose almost complete closure over the West Bank, preventing access to Jerusalem and Israel, with exception available to diplomatic and international missions as well as occasional humanitarian need cases.

Israeli Army attack – refugee camp – 3 taken prisoner: Ramallah – 23:5506:35, Israeli Occupation forces stormed the Jalazoun refugee camp, taking prisoner three residents.

Israeli Army attacks refugee camp: Jenin – the Israeli Army, firing live ammunition, continued storming the city as well as the Jenin refugee camp.

Israeli Army attack – 1 wounded – home invasions: Tulkarem – Israeli Occupation forces continuing to storm the city as well as the Tulkarem and Nur Shams refugee camps, opened fire towards people, searched many homes and occupying a number of buildings and homes. In the Tulkarem refugee camp, Israeli forces shot and wounded a man, Alam Nasser Al-Sheikh Ali, as he tried to get into his home to rescue his furniture.

Israeli Army attack – 2 killed1 wounded: Nablus – 13:40-16:30, the Israeli military raided the village of Salem, opening fire on a home and killing two residents, Wissam Ghassan Hassan Ishtiya and Qusai Nasser Mahmoud Nassar, and also wounding one other person: Majdi Mahmoud Nassar Issa.

Israeli Army attack – 3 youngsters wounded: Nablus – 20:1023:25, Israeli soldiers, firing live ammunition, raided a housing area in the city, wounding three youngsters: 13yearold Iyad Abdul-Muati Iyad al-Shalakhti and two 16yearolds: Adam Ahmed Khamis Abu Hussein and Munir Saed Tayseer Qasim.

Home invasions: Jerusalem – dawn, Israeli Occupation forces raided the town of Anata and searched two homes.

Home invasions: Tulkarem – 20:0002:20, Israeli forces raided the village of Farun and searched a number of houses.

Home invasions: Qalqiliya – 18:2002:45, the Israeli Army raided the town of Azzun and searched a number of homes.

Home invasion and populationcontrol in refugee camp: Jericho – 00:3001:40, Israeli troops, firing stun grenades, raided the Ein Sultan refugee camp, invading a home and ordering a resident to report for interrogation at Israeli Military Intelligence.

Israeli police and settlers’ mosque violation: Jerusalem – Israeli settlers, escorted by Occupation police, invaded the Al-Aqsa Mosque compound and molested worshippers.

Israeli Army assault and injury: Jenin – 20:20, Israeli Occupation forces beatup and severely injured a resident in the city: Ahmed Jarar.

Occupation settler terrorism: Ramallah – 08:30, Occupation settlers raided the town of al-Mazra’a al-Gharbiya and raised Israeli flags on a number of homes.

Occupation settler terrorism and pastoral sabotage: Tubas – 09:00, Israelis, from the Shadmot Mechola Occupation settlement in the North Jordan Valley, terrorised shepherds and prevented them from grazing their flocks.

Occupation settler terrorism: Tubas – 22:30, armed Israeli settlers raided the Khirbet Samra area in the North Jordan Valley and terrorised residents, roaming aggressively among their homes.

Occupation settler stoning: Nablus – 09:10, armed settlers invaded the outskirts of Burin village and stoned villagers’ homes.

Occupation settler stoning: Nablus – 10:35, Occupation settlers stoned passing vehicles at the entrance to Qaryut village.

Occupation settler armed terrorism, arson and agricultural sabotage: Nablus – 15:10, armed Israeli settlers invaded the Ras Salim al-Ali area in Rujeib village and set fire to crops, terrorising people who tried to put out the fires.

Occupation settler stoning: Salfit – 14:30, Israeli settlers stoned passing vehicles on the al-Matwi Road between Salfit and the town of Bruqin.

Occupation settler land-grab threat and agricultural sabotage: Salfit – evening, Israelis, from the Rafafa Occupation settlement in the Wadi Ayyash area, west of Deir Istiya, set up a tent-dwelling near an irrigation supply well and bulldozedcrops on land near the settlement.

Occupation settler arson and agricultural sabotage: Salfit – 00:25, Israeli Occupation settlers invaded agricultural land west of Kafr al-Dik and set fire to a farm building.

Occupation settler armed terrorism and pastoral sabotage: Bethlehem – evening, armed settlers raided an area, east of the village of al-Minya and terrorised shepherds, forcing them at gunpoint off pastoral land.
